Output 987725571e31fcd1979bfa3027aeb07f930697db14567e189a782ecfd263afd7:1

value
30915452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 690e916290ad9c7018353588baada28b012e2457 OP_EQUAL
address
MHUedmXb7og2DSkvTTqCsrhsfHqj5Vm7GZ
transaction
987725571e31fcd1979bfa3027aeb07f930697db14567e189a782ecfd263afd7
spent
true